National Mental Health Awareness Month: Exploring Conditions and When to Seek Treatment

from Public Health Out Loud · host Dr. Philip Chan, Rhode Island Department of Health

In this episode of Public Health Out Loud, Dr. Chan sits down with psychiatrist and professor, Dr. Paul Wallace, to talk  about mental health – from a few of the common types of mental health conditions, to when it may be best to seek treatment – and from whom.
